Fructose is a common ketose and an isomer of glucose, abundantly present in the free state in fruit juices and honey. This kit provides a quantitative, rapid, simple, and sensitive method for detecting fructose content. Fructose is converted into glucose under the action of specific enzymes, and glucose, under the action of an enzyme complex including hexokinase, increases the amount of NADPH. By detecting the increase at 340nm, the fructose content is calculated.
